The independent-living program offers seniors comfort while preserving their independence. Seniors who don’t need help in activities of daily living (ADLs), and like to participate in social activities, can benefit from an independent living community. Meals, housekeeping, laundry, and enjoyable activities are usually provided to seniors in an independent living complex. The community care professionals and staff can aid with transportation, cleaning, and medication management on request.

Independent Living Financial Assistance for Seniors in Raymondville, TX
Medicare does not immediately compensate for living in independent living facilities. But a person may need medical care for a brief period while living there. Medicare may pay for that if the seniors meet the qualifications. However, elderly individuals will receive standard Medicare benefits like doctor’s visits, hospital stays, and others. Entitled seniors in retirement communities can also use their Medicaid and Veteran entitlements. It will help reduce some approved medical costs even if independent living employees perform them.
Finance Independent Living with Additional Schemes
A few older adults can use Social Security funds, HUD aid, Supplemental Security Income (SSI) payments, personal retirement income, or long-term care insurance to settle for independent living expenditures. An alternative for many seniors to finance for their independent living residence is to rent out or sell their residences that they will not require.
Social Security Funds
The social security funds support seniors pay for retirement services and obtain disability compensation. A particular amount is deposited in social security accounts. You get them paid when you demand long-term care after retirement. You can get support from 2 types of funds. The first one is the Old-Age Survivors Insurance (OASI), and the second is the Disability Insurance (DI) Trust Fund. You can employ these funds only to cover benefits you receive during retirement.
HUD Program
HUD is a initiative operated by the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D). This department establishes plans and guidelines to meet the housing demands of the USA. The HUD's program helps low-income seniors and their families with mortgage insurance coverage to acquire their houses.
Long-Term Care Insurance (LTCI)
The LTCI coverage are provided to elderly receiving long-term care. Older adults can pay for retirement residential services through the LTCI benefits that the standard insurance does not include. In regards to the 2020 figures from the Administration for Community Living, about 70% of seniors over 65 will benefit from LTCI protection in the upcoming years. This includes help with ADLs, costs of chronic health diseases, being disabled, and long-term condition like dementia.
